#3ba4d5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3ba4d5 is composed of 23.1% red, 64.3%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.3% cyan, 23%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 199.1 degrees, a saturation of 64.7% and a lightness of 53.3%. #3ba4d5 color hex could be obtained by blending #76ffff with #0049ab.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#3ba4d5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3ba4d5 has RGB values of R:59, G:164, B:213 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0.23,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 3908821.
